Tesla officially declares Albuquerque to be WhiteStar, USA

The bidding war is over, and Albuquerque, New Mexico is now officially the location of the new WhiteStar electric sedan factory. This location is not a complete surprise, as we reported two days ago, but I'm sure folks in North Carolina and elsewhere are disappointed.

The WhiteStar plant will employ 400 people, and Governor Richardson is glad to report they will be "high wage" jobs that pay between $24,000 and $100,000 a year, and have "excellent benefits and stock options." Construction on the plant will start, at the latest, by April. There's no word on when the first WhiteStars will roll off the line, but Tesla Motors has never been a company that moves slow.
